Banana Paradise is a drama, comedy film released in 1989. Directed by Wang Tung, it stars Doze Niu Cheng-Tse, Chang Shih, Wen Ying. A young man and his friend move to Taiwan, believing it to be a land of possibilities, but it's not long before they're accused of being spies.
